Granite Lake–Boulder Lake, 4 sights is a 2.2-mile out-and-back in Wakonda State Park near La Grange, MO. The route passes Boulder Lake and Granite Lake. It is mostly level, with 0 ft of elevation gain, and mostly dirt. It scores 11/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.

- Start at the trailhead, heading NW.
- 50 ftPass Boulder Lake.
- 50 ftPass Granite Lake.
- 50 ftTurn left, heading SW.
- 200 ftTurn left onto Campground Trail, heading S.
- 0.3 miTurn left, heading E.
- 150 ftBear right onto Agate Lake Trail, heading E.
- 100 ftTurn right, heading S.
- 50 ftContinue straight onto Sand Prairie Trail and Agate Lake Trail, heading SE.
- 450 ftContinue straight onto Sand Prairie Trail, heading SE.
- 0.6 miReach Granite Lake, then turn around and head back the way you came.
- 0.6 miContinue straight onto Sand Prairie Trail and Agate Lake Trail, heading W.
- 500 ftTurn left onto Agate Lake Trail, heading W.
- 50 ftBear left, heading W.
- 150 ftTurn right onto Campground Trail, heading NW.
- 0.3 miTurn right, heading SW.
- 150 ftTurn right, heading SW.
- 50 ftArrive back at the trailhead.
Each distance is the walk from the previous step. Tap a step for a map of its junction.
